4. Franklin County Historic Jail Museum

HISTORIC JAIL EXPERIENCE


The Franklin County Historic Jail Museum invites visitors to step back in time and experience a preserved 1905 jailhouse. Exhibits detail local history, famous trials, and the unique role the jail played in the regional justice system. Guided tours provide a fascinating glimpse into both law enforcement and daily life from a bygone era.

6. Giant City State Park

MAJESTIC ROCK FORMATIONS


Giant City State Park is famed for its towering sandstone bluffs and deep ravines, resembling a city of giants. The park offers a variety of hiking trails, a historic lodge, and opportunities for rock climbing and horseback riding. Its lush forests and unique geology make it a prime destination for adventurers and nature lovers alike.

8. Cache River State Natural Area

WETLANDS WILDLIFE REFUGE


Cache River State Natural Area preserves some of Illinois' most unique wetland ecosystems, home to a rich variety of plant and animal life. Visitors can paddle through ancient bald cypress swamps and hike boardwalk trails for excellent birdwatching. Interpretive signage and scenic vistas create a captivating experience for nature enthusiasts.

10. Tunnel Hill State Trail

SCENIC RAIL-TRAIL JOURNEY


Tunnel Hill State Trail offers a 45-mile corridor for cycling, running, and walking through picturesque southern Illinois landscapes. The highlight is the historic tunnel that gives the trail its name, drawing visitors for both its beauty and engineering. This long-distance trail links several small towns and natural attractions, making it ideal for day trips or longer treks.
